Vehicle Retrieval Procedures
To retrieve a towed vehicle, one must follow a series of clear steps to ensure a streamlined process. First, the vehicle owner should find the towing company responsible for the tow, usually marked by signage at the towing site. Next, contacting the towing company offers key information about the vehicle, such as its make, model, and license plate number. After ownership is verified, the owner may need to pay towing fees, which are based on distance and time. Once the payment is completed, the owner will receive instructions for how to retrieve the vehicle from the impound lot. Lastly, appearing at the site with valid identification and required paperwork guarantees the vehicle is returned without hassle. Following these steps assists in minimizing frustration and facilitates the retrieval process.

Remain Observable To Passing Vehicles
Ensuring visibility to traffic is essential for those waiting for roadside assistance. When a vehicle becomes disabled, the individual should move to a safe location, ideally behind a guardrail or sufficiently far from the road. Wearing bright clothing or using reflective gear can increase visibility, especially during low-light conditions. Additionally, activating hazard lights and placing warning triangles or flares at a safe distance behind the vehicle alerts approaching drivers. It’s vital to remain aware of the surroundings and avoid standing near the roadside, as this reduces the risk of accidents. By taking these measures, individuals can greatly improve their safety while waiting for help, ensuring they are seen by oncoming traffic and reducing the likelihood of further emergencies.
Maintain Urgent Supplies On Hand
Having a plan in place enhances safety while awaiting roadside help. One essential aspect of this plan is keeping emergency items easily accessible. An emergency kit should include things like a torch, medical kit, water, non-perishable food items, and a blanket. Additionally, equipment like jumper cables and a tire inflator can be invaluable. A fully powered mobile phone with a portable charger ensures communication with towing services. Reflective triangles or flares can improve sight to passing drivers, lowering the risk of accidents. Frequently inspecting and restocking the emergency kit verifies that all items are working and within their expiration dates. By staying ready, individuals can reduce anxiety and boost their safety while waiting for help.

How Much Does Towing Typically Cost in an Urgent Situation?
Towing rates during urgent situations normally range between $75 to $125 for nearby assistance. Cost depends on distance, vehicle type, and time of day. Additional charges might apply for specialized towing or extra help.
